Yes, it is possible to stay in your home and live in it while you are in the middle of building a mobile home addition. After all, they are two separate structures that happen to be close together. No work will be done on the home until the attachment and sealing stage.
You’ll have to determine the size of your opening from the home to the addition. Doorways are easier to close up should the home ever need to be moved or the addition removed. There are new products hitting the market to aid in DIY footings such as thesesquare foot concrete forms.

The reason the gap is there, is bc the block wall is not supporting the mobile home in any way and merely used as an underpinning. Depending on the gap size, you can either use backer rod and caulk it if it’s under 1″, or use the same material that the siding is and just add to the bottom to cover the gap.
